您当前的位置:首页 > TAG信息列表 > theme-development

  • 到底需要手工编码吗?

    时间:2018-10-24

    对于像Divi和Elementor这样的模板生成器,是否仍然需要手工编码?我们正在WordPress上建立一个B2B网站,没有涉及任何交易。我们的内容会因页面而异。

  • 当用户输入未经授权的URL时,重定向到登录页面

    时间:2018-10-26

    我有用户的自定义帐户页面,我希望输入时未登录站点的用户http://example.com/account 已重定向到自定义登录页这里是我的代码function setup_user_panel_url() { add_rewrite_rule(\'account\', \'index.php?account=1\', \'top\'); flush_rewrite_rules(); } function check_request($quer

  • 如何获取当前帖子的用户ID

    时间:2018-10-28

    我有一些帖子,每个帖子都有不同的作者(用户)我将每个作者图像头像保存在user_meta 表现在我想在自己的帖子中显示每个作者的头像。我明白了user_id 具有wp_get_current_user() 作用但它在用户登录时工作,我想在用户未登录时获取用户id并显示用户头像这是我的代码第一种方式向所有帖子显示用户帖子头像未工作$current\\u user=$post->post\\u author; <?php if (!empty(get_user_meta($current_use

  • 如何仅显示10个相同元素中的前两个元素

    时间:2018-10-29

    例如,在我的主题中,我有以下元素,<ul> <li> apple </li> <li> orange </li> <li> banana </li> <li> pear </li> <li> peach </li> ... </ul> 我只想显示前两个li元素,如何从第三个元素隐藏其他元素?我的问题

  • 到该目录中标题列表的目录到帖子内容的目录

    时间:2018-10-29

    显示Wordpress主页。左侧边栏显示了类别。当用户单击类别时,与所单击类别相关的帖子标题将填充在中间部分。现在,当用户在第二步中单击标题时,内容将显示在第三步中。第2步中仍应显示该目录中的所有帖子标题。到目前为止我做了什么?我已经做了两步了。现在,当在第2步中单击标题时,帖子列表消失,只显示标题。<div class=\"container-fluid\"> <div class=\"row\"> <div class=\"col-3\"&

  • 如何在实时WordPress网站上测试另一个主题,而不是实时预览?

    时间:2018-10-29

    我想在我当前的网站上实现一个名为Hepta的新主题,但当我使用实时预览进行测试时,它显示了有限的内容和功能,因为它从活动主题导入了大部分内容。因此,我为该主题添加了几个核心插件,还添加了主题导入插件。但是,我担心的是,如果我激活主题导入插件,当前直播的主题(旧主题)可能会受到影响,最终会影响直播网站。因此,我想测试新主题,并在它准备好后将其作为我的主要主题。我应该怎么做?

  • 两个不同页面上的相同ACF

    时间:2018-11-03

    我做了很多page.php 使用ACF中继器和灵活的内容模块(1000多行代码)。代码越来越像意大利面条,我不知道如何构造它,以便更易于阅读和维护。以下是它的伪代码版本:$all_fields = get_fields(); foreach( $all_fields as $field ): if( $field == \'field_1\' ): // Deal with field_1 elseif( $field == \'field_2\' ):&

  • 如何为不同的用户设置不同的本地化文件?

    时间:2018-11-05

    我正在尝试加载本地化文件,具体取决于用户设置。这种方法是否正确,或者是否有更好的方法来实现区域设置更改取决于用户设置? <?php add_filter( \'locale\', \'theme_localized\' ); function theme_localized( ) { if(is_user_logged_in()) {

  • Menu is in Reversed order

    时间:2018-11-06

    我似乎不明白为什么这个菜单只有在手机上才颠倒顺序。站点导航栏。php<div class=\"menu-container\"> <div class=\"menu w-full mx-auto container xl:pr-16\"> <?php if (wp_is_mobile()) { wp_nav_menu( array( \'menu\' => \'nav\' )

  • 将自定义类添加到get_avata()图像不起作用

    时间:2018-11-06

    而不是输出<img alt=\"\" src=\"#\" srcset=\"#\" class=\"avatar avatar-60 photo\" height=\"60\" width=\"60\"> 我想添加如下自定义类<img alt=\"\" src=\"#\" srcset=\"#\" class=\"avatar avatar-60 photo myclass\" height=\"60\" width=\"60\"> 为了实现这一点,我尝试使用g

  • How to make animated intro?

    时间:2018-11-07

    我偶尔会发现一些网站上有像这里这样的动画介绍:www.monotwo。com公司我如何在WordPress中做到这一点?我该如何将其纳入海关主题?谢谢

  • 如何以作者图片显示最新帖子

    时间:2018-11-10

    你如何从特定类别中获取最新帖子,并将其与作者的照片一起发布。所有作者都在WordPress上签名为作者,他们都有个人资料图片。实际上,它会像这样代表立柱侧面系统必须先得到最新的1,然后第二个和第三个是这样的。。。

  • Which cache is kicking

    时间:2018-11-15

    我一直在为一个从另一个开发者那里继承下来的网站而挣扎。我的主要问题是,我在模板的css文件中所做的更改并没有立即得到响应,这表明某种缓存正在发挥作用。我检查的是。这个。任何缓存指令的htaccess文件</任何可能被激活的缓存WordPress插件</主机实现的任何缓存功能</Cloudflare或任何其他CDN</我尝试了不同的浏览器和计算机,所以缓存是服务器端的您可以想象,上面的任何一项都没有启用,但我对css的更改需要几个小时才能看到。我在任何方面都不是WordPress专家

  • 如何全局使用wp_LOCALIZE_SCRIPT()AJAX URL

    时间:2018-11-16

    我已将此添加到functions.php 并且需要使用ajaxURL 在模板中的所有排队脚本中(而不是在此处仅将一个脚本排队add_action( \'wp_enqueue_scripts\', \'ajaxify_enqueue_scripts\' ); function ajaxify_enqueue_scripts() { wp_localize_script( \'ajaxify\', \'ajaxURL\', array(\'ajax_url\' => get_tem

  • 我不应该在哪里使用IF(!Defined(‘ABSPATH’)){Exit;}?

    时间:2018-11-16

    我认为这是防止直接访问的最好方法。。<?php if (!defined(\'ABSPATH\')) { exit; }?> 我在我所有的php文件上都使用了这个。。它会制造问题吗?有关于WordPress主题的文件我不应该使用它吗?

  • Cold Fusion to Wordpress

    时间:2018-11-19

    我的任务是将一个网站从cold fusion迁移到wordpress。在旧站点中,有几个模板通过cfinclude引入到站点中。我编写了一个自定义wordpress主题的大部分代码,该主题重新创建了cold fusion站点的外观,并将相关html复制到相应的页面。然而,由于缺乏更好的术语,网站的每个页面都需要自己的“侧栏菜单”,许多页面共享一个或多个模板。示例:第A页<div id=sideContent> <cfinclude template=\"local/navte

  • 如何安全地返回Html?

    时间:2018-11-24

    我有return \'<button type=\"button\" class=\"btn btn-success\">Open Now</button>\'; 如果我重复这一点,它会工作得很好。我收到了一个警告,好像echo没有逃逸就被使用了。我知道,这将是没有必要逃避这一点,因为它不是用户输入的东西。但是为了摆脱这个错误,我能做什么呢?我试过了esc_html($thehtmlabove); 不会对其进行渲染。它像文本一样打印-><button type

  • 是否可以从自定义主题中编辑管理面板的样式?

    时间:2018-11-24

    我正在制作一个自定义主题。我通过阅读了解到,我可以通过创建插件来创建自定义管理主题,但我更愿意将所有内容都保存在自定义主题中。因为我只想做一些轻微的改变</我希望某些前端组件样式也显示在后端的可视化编辑器中,我希望通过简单的管理样式来实现这一点。scss文件导入与样式相同的组件scss文件。scss文件,这样所有内容都保持同步</我想我可以用一个名为tinyMCE自定义样式的插件来实现这一点,但它似乎是编辑器样式。css只同步classic editor的前端和后端(我想这是有道理的,因为Gu

  • 示例数据的WordPress自定义主题导入和导出选项

    时间:2018-11-26

    我根据Html模板创建了WordPress自定义主题。它工作得很好。现在,我正在尝试为自定义创建的主题创建自定义导出/导入功能。但我还没有找到更好的解决方案。所以我的问题是如何创建导出/导入主题选项?

  • 编辑古腾堡图像、封面和画廊块中的源集和大小属性

    时间:2018-11-28

    我正在寻找一种方法来处理古腾堡图像块上的响应srcset和size属性,如image、cover和gallery。通常,可以使用“wp\\u get\\u attachment\\u image\\u attributes”过滤器执行此操作,如:function new_img_sizes( $attr, $attachment, $size ) { if ( is_array( $size ) ) { $attr[\'sizes\'] = $size[0] . \